How to install
- Create a restore point(Start → "Create a restore point" → Create), so you can roll back if anything goes wrong.
- Verify compatibility: your Windows version (Windows 8.1, Windows 8, Windows 7) and architecture (x64, x86)must match this driver, and your device's Hardware ID should appear in the list above.
- Download the file using the button - it comes directly from Microsoft Update Catalog.
- Optionally verify the checksum: open PowerShell, run
Get-FileHash your-download.cab -Algorithm SHA256and compare with the SHA-256 above. - Extract the .cab archive: right-click → Extract All, or run
expand -F:* file.cab C:\driver\in Command Prompt. - Install via Device Manager: right-click your device → Update driver → Browse my computer → point to the extracted folder. Alternatively run
pnputil /add-driver C:\driver\*.inf /install. - Check Device Manager: the device should show no warning icons, and the driver version should match.
How to roll back
If the device stops working after the update: Device Manager → right-click the device → Properties → Driver tab → Roll Back Driver. If the button is greyed out, use the restore point from step 1 (Start → "Recovery" → Open System Restore).
